<p>Wounded: The Color of Pain is the first of a series of books about the symptoms of illness within the black family: which in turn is plaguing black culture. The Color of pain identifies a particular symptom which exposes the breakdown of trust from within the black family construct; bleeding out into an entire culture. This book zeroes in on childhood sexual assault within the home. And gives sound to once silenced voices: healing the inner child of todays wounded adults. Warning: this book can be triggering and graphic for those whom have experienced such trauma however this book also provides tools and information around the subject for the purpose of healing.</p>
